Introduction • A mobile speed test is a tool used to measure the performance of a mobile network connection. It evaluates key metrics such as: • - Download Speed : The rate at which data is transferred from the internet to your mobile device. • - Upload Speed : The rate at which data is sent from your mobile device to the internet. • - Latency : The time delay between sending a request and receiving a response from the server. • https://testmyinternetspeed.org/mobile-speed-test.html
Key Metrics • Download Speed : • Definition : The rate at which data is transferred from the internet to your device. • Importance : Affects the speed of loading web pages, streaming videos, and downloading files. • Upload Speed : • Definition : The rate at which data is sent from your device to the internet. • Importance : Influences the speed of sending emails, uploading photos, and video conferencing. • Latency : • Definition : The delay before a transfer of data begins following an instruction for its transfer. • Importance : Impacts the responsiveness of your connection, affecting real-time activities like gaming and video calls. • https://testmyinternetspeed.org/mobile-speed-test.html
How to Use a Mobile Speed Test • Step 1 : Ensure you’re connected to the mobile network you want to test. • Step 2 : Open a speed test app or website on your device. • Step 3 : Start the test and wait for the results, which will show download and upload speeds, and latency. • Step 4 : Analyze the results to assess your network’s performance. • https://testmyinternetspeed.org/mobile-speed-test.html
Interpreting Results • High Download/Upload Speeds : Indicates a strong, efficient connection suitable for high-demand activities. • Low Speeds : May suggest network issues or signal interference. • High Latency : Could impact real-time services and overall connection responsiveness. • https://testmyinternetspeed.org/mobile-speed-test.html
Optimizing Your Mobile Connection • Position : Ensure you're in an area with good signal strength. • Network Congestion : Avoid peak times when network traffic is high. • Device Maintenance : Keep your device updated and free of unnecessary apps that might impact performance. • https://testmyinternetspeed.org/mobile-speed-test.html
